LYDLINCH STOCK GAYLARD ST 71 SW Dovecot approximately 5m 4/72 west of Stock Gaylard House G.V. II Dovecot, now ornamental summerhouse. Date of origin uncertain, possibly medieval, rainwater head dated 1675, extensively remodelled c 1800. Circular structure of coursed rubble with ashlar dressings, conical tiled roof with weather vane some brick dressings. South doorways and windows have segmental pointed heads, north window of 2-light under 2-centred head. The upper storey has a clock which, according to the RCHM is of late C18 or early Cl9. "RCHM, Dorset, vol III," p 140, no 5. Listing NGR: ST7218413019
